Управление несколькими звуковыми картами в Kubuntu - более надежный способ, чем KDE phonon GUI?
К моему компьютеру подключены две звуковые карты - внутренний Soundblaster и внешний ЦАП. К сожалению, управлять тем, что выводить, где настоящая боль. Просто чтобы привести пример:
Когда я вхожу в интерфейс Phonon и устанавливаю ЦАП в качестве предпочтительного устройства для ВСЕХ категорий, а затем запускаю Dragon Player, появляется сообщение "Возврат к Soundblaster, потому что он имеет более высокий приоритет" (хотя, очевидно, это не так).
Кроме того, это действительно негибко. Микшер KDE даже имеет возможность регулировать громкость для отдельных программ, используя звуковые устройства. Я хотел бы иметь аналогичные функции для переключения, например, вывод Amarok на карту A и хрома на карту B.
Есть ли инструменты, которые делают это возможным в Kubuntu?
Если все остальное терпит неудачу - является ли способ решения этой проблемы Gnome более гибким и настраиваемым?
3 ответа
Вы можете сделать это с помощью pavucontrol , Это приложение GTK, но не беспокойтесь, в KDE оно работает просто отлично. В сочетании с паманом Это может быть очень универсальный контроллер для Pulseaudio.
Я использую его для выбора места записи / воспроизведения и т. Д.
К сожалению, в настоящее время у меня есть только одна карта для тестирования (и нет устройств HDMI), поэтому настройку, подобную вашей, я не могу протестировать.
Вы также можете попробовать Veromix , который можно использовать для перемещения потоков между устройствами, добавления эффектов и многого другого.
С Gnome вы можете установить PulseAudio Manager, который позволяет вам устанавливать приоритеты для источников и приемников.
Я уверен, что KDE также использует импульсный звук, так почему бы не попробовать? Интерфейс в GTK, но вы все равно сможете его запустить.
Не уверен в вашей версии, но в текущем KMix вы можете щелкнуть правой кнопкой мыши том потока приложения, перейти к перемещению, а затем назначить его другой карте. Просто пришлось сделать это для моей гарнитуры Bluetooth